Simplifying 2x2 + 11x = 0o Reorder the terms: 11x + 2x2 = 0o Anything times zero is zero. 11x + 2x2 = 0o Solving 11x + 2x2 = 0 Solving for variable 'x'.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), 'x'. x(11 + 2x) = 0Subproblem 1
Set the factor 'x'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ying x = 0 Solving x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ying x = 0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(11 + 2x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 11 + 2x = 0 Solving 11 + 2x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-11' to each side of the equation. 11 + -11 + 2x = 0 + -11 Combine like terms: 11 + -11 = 0 0 + 2x = 0 + -11 2x = 0 + -11 Combine like terms: 0 + -11 = -11 2x = -11 Divide each side by '2'. x = -5.5 Simplifying x = -5.5Solution
x = {0, -5.5}
